
Housing costs in Lorton?
A typical home costs
$118,100, which is 65.1% less expensive than the national average of
$338,100 and 48.2% less expensive than the average Nebraska home, at
$228,100.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Lorton costs
$840 per month, which is 41.3% cheaper than the national average of
$1,430 and 15.5% cheaper than the state average of
$970.
Can I afford Lorton?
To live comfortably in Lorton (zip 68382), Nebraska, a minimum annual income of
$22,680 for a family, and
$26,000 for a single person is recommended.
